So, what exactly is "in a polynomial"? In simple terms, a polynomial is an expression consisting of variables and coefficients combined using arithmetic operations, such as addition, subtraction, and multiplication. The phrase "in a polynomial" refers to the way these variables and coefficients are arranged and manipulated to solve equations or analyze functions. Think of it like a puzzle, where the pieces are the variables and coefficients, and the solution is the value of the polynomial.
